The tax-rate lookup cache in the Breva checkout service worries me. Entries are keyed only by region code, so a stale or poisoned entry would apply the wrong rate to every order in that region until expiry. Please verify: TTLs are short enough to bound exposure, negative lookups aren't cached, and the refresh path revalidates against the signed rate feed rather than trusting upstream blindly. Also confirm eviction is size-bounded so an attacker can't churn the keyspace. Current cache settings for review:

limits module of yagaf-yajef:
RATE_LIMITS = {
    "novwyn": 950,
    "wenath": 428,
    "prawyn": 413,
    "gorvan": 539,
    "praael": 870,
    "drumir": 113,
    "gordor": 439,
}

## WebSocket Compression Notes

When reviewing changes to Fernhollow's gateway, weigh permessage-deflate carefully: it cuts bandwidth roughly 60% on chatty payloads but raises per-connection memory and CPU, and context takeover complicates horizontal scaling. Reject patches enabling it globally without benchmarks. To access the staging benchmark account, recover it with the passphrase below.

strongbox words: druvan-lamys-eliius-jorax-istox-soreth-ulays-gilix-ralix-oliiel-norwyn-casvan-praius

Subject: Handover — Millbrook catalogue import

Hi Tove,

Handing over the nightly catalogue import for the Millbrook library system. Last night's run failed at the MARC record normalisation step — about 12k records stuck in the staging table. I've paused the importer so nothing gets double-ingested; resume with `catsync resume --batch latest` once the staging table is cleared. Runbook section 3 covers the cleanup. If the failure recurs, loop in the ingest team at the address below.

escalation mailbox, kaweg-kahif: druwyn.sordor@nelvroworks.corp